我使用的是基于Eclipse的IBM RAD v7,我在一个编译的JSP中遇到了一个NullPointerException,我想解决这个问题。因此,我想知道WebSphere / Eclipse(IBMRAD)将错误消息所引用的已编译JSP的源代码存储在哪里?
pnwntuvh1#
找到运行时目录。如果这是一个嵌入式运行时,它将类似于:
/opt/IBM/SDP/runtimes/basev7
servlet通常被延迟编译到概要文件的临时目录中。此路径的形式为:
/profiles/profileName/temp/nodeName/serverName
配置文件、节点和服务器名称取决于配置。子目录将跟随您的WAR/WAR层次结构。
gcuhipw92#
这取决于您的servlet容器设置。在tomcat的情况下,它最有可能位于:/work/ Catalina /org/apache/jsp/
ar5n3qh53#
查找从JSP文件生成的Java Servlet文件查看生成的Java Servlet代码是JSP开发过程的重要部分。要查看生成的servlet文件,请执行以下操作:启动服务器并部署应用程序。在Web浏览器中,访问目标JSP文件。当使用Workshop启动服务器时,生成的JSP servlet代码的位置为:<path_to_workspace>/.metadata/.plugins/org.eclipse.wst.server.core/tmp0/<server_domain_name>/work/<project_name>/jsp_servlet/
3条答案
按热度按时间pnwntuvh1#
找到运行时目录。如果这是一个嵌入式运行时,它将类似于:
servlet通常被延迟编译到概要文件的临时目录中。此路径的形式为:
配置文件、节点和服务器名称取决于配置。子目录将跟随您的WAR/WAR层次结构。
gcuhipw92#
这取决于您的servlet容器设置。在tomcat的情况下,它最有可能位于:
/work/ Catalina /org/apache/jsp/
ar5n3qh53#
查找从JSP文件生成的Java Servlet文件查看生成的Java Servlet代码是JSP开发过程的重要部分。
要查看生成的servlet文件,请执行以下操作:
启动服务器并部署应用程序。在Web浏览器中,访问目标JSP文件。
当使用Workshop启动服务器时,生成的JSP servlet代码的位置为:<path_to_workspace>/.metadata/.plugins/org.eclipse.wst.server.core/tmp0/<server_domain_name>/work/<project_name>/jsp_servlet/